Description |
| 7 |
----------- |
| 8 |
|
| 9 |
ihost is a host for the i-scream central monitoring system. It's task |
| 10 |
is to collect information about the machine it runs on and report it |
| 11 |
to the server for monitoring. It makes use of the external libstatgrab |
| 12 |
library for collecting this information. |

Building and Installation |
| 15 |
------------------------- |
| 16 |
|
| 17 |
After downloading and extracting ihost, configure and build as follows; |
| 18 |
|
| 19 |
./configure |
| 20 |
make |
| 21 |
|
| 22 |
Then install as root; |
| 23 |
|
| 24 |
make install |
| 25 |
|
| 26 |
You may wish to use one of the following configure options to change |
| 27 |
aspects of this process; |
| 28 |
|
| 29 |
--with-libstatgrab-prefix=PATH |
| 30 |
--with-pid-file=FILE |
| 31 |
--with-log-file=FILE |
| 32 |
--with-max-udp-size=SIZE |
| 33 |
|
| 34 |
The first allows you to specify the prefix to the libstatgrab library |
| 35 |
if it's not in a standard place. The next two give you the option of |
| 36 |
changing the location of the PID file, and changing the location of the |
| 37 |
log file. The last option allows you to change the maximum size of the |
| 38 |
UDP packets ihost sends to the server, although you shouldn't need to |
| 39 |
change this in normal circumstances. |
| 40 |
|
| 41 |
There are, of course, the usual GNU-style configure options; |
| 42 |
|
| 43 |
--prefix=PREFIX |
| 44 |
|
| 45 |
For more documentation on the installation process, please read the |
| 46 |
INSTALL document. |

Running ihost |
| 49 |
------------- |
| 50 |
|
| 51 |
Running ihost with the -h flag will provide a list of options. You will |
| 52 |
need to know the address and port number of your i-scream server's filter |
| 53 |
manager. These details should be given on the command line to ihost. |
